Transaction 78e956fe98680e3840c60f0a46bc35998ee718844350969e3d4387504e5e3857

1 Input
2 Outputs
  • 78e956fe98680e3840c60f0a46bc35998ee718844350969e3d4387504e5e3857:0
  • value  224646
    address  31ybWQu6NiJnydSPztef1ydURkzuBbtA8U
  • 78e956fe98680e3840c60f0a46bc35998ee718844350969e3d4387504e5e3857:1
  • value  625485
    address  bc1qu3ldr0pqkc3m04xeppaekttv7sylgx5xwml9mv